Dark
Wide dynamic range (WDR)
Under adverse backlighting conditions, conventional cameras can not make
clear images. In this case, images in dark areas become almost black as
pitch and images in bright areas become almost white. JVC's new digital
signal processor (DSP) circuit, which enables the realization of a wide
dynamic range function, solves these problems. By capturing clear images
through the use of a low-speed shutter in dark areas and a high-speed
shutter in bright areas and then combining these two images, a uniformly
easy-to-view image can be achieved.

IR cut filter makes it possible to capture both color, black and white
images with just one camera. This is done by turning the filter to "ON"
when shooting in sunlight during the day for color images and turning it to
"OFF" at night for black and white images. Therefore continuous twenty-
four-hour surveillance is possible thanks to this function.
Camera uses color mode when the object is bright, and black and white
mode when it is dark. (In this mode, AGC is always active regardless of
the setting.)

By turning the focus adjustment function to "ON" when adjusting the focus,
the lens iris is forcibly opened and the zone of acceptable focus (depth of
field) becomes shallow (i.e. the zone of acceptable focus narrows). This
enables more accurate focusing than would be possible under ordinary
conditions. Once the necessary adjustments have been made and the
function has been turned to "OFF", the iris returns to its optimal state.
What is depth of field ?
When a video is taken with the lens focused on the main object, there is
a zone in which objects both in front of and behind the main object
appear to be in focus. This zone is referred to as the "depth of field".
When the zone of acceptable focus is broad, the depth of field is said to
be "deep", and when the zone is narrow, the depth of field is said to be
"shallow". If the depth of field is deep, the video will appear to be in
focus from front to back. If the depth of field is shallow, however, only
the main object will actually

A Automatic gain control (AGC)
Using a circuit built into the camera, gain control makes it possible to automatically maintain a
constant output signal level even if there are changes in brightness. This makes it possible to
obtain a picture with the same level of brightness regardless of whether it is taken in a dark or
bright place. (Noise may slightly stand out.) When a strong signal exceeding the set level is
input, signal saturation is prevented by controlling gain. In the event that a weak signal is
input, the signal is raised to correspond with the set level and this fixed level is maintained.

B Backlight compensation (BLC)
With backlight scene, the auto iris function responds to the bright portion of the screen, thus
causing the iris to narrow and resulting in the "darkening of the subject" phenomenon.
Backlight compensation is a function that can be utilized to correct this phenomenon.

C Category 5 (Cat 5)
This refers to the quality assurance of connection parts such as unshielded twisted pair (UTP)
cables and connectors. With LAN, category 3 is primarily utilized. For 100 BASE-TX, category
5 and above are used, and category 5e and above are required for 1,000 BASE-T.

Dynamic range
This refers to the range within which the reproduction of images can be performed without
adversely affecting gradation. The amount of light necessary for the luminance signal to
reach the white peak at 100 IRE (100 % video level) is defined as 1, and this is the ratio of the

Lens mount
Protocol
Cameras have different types of lens sockets including C mount, CS mount and bayonet
mount. C and CS mounts are screw-type mounts; C mounts have a flange focal length of
17.526 mm and CS mounts have a flange focal length of 12.5 mm. Bayonet mounts are often
employed in three-chip cameras and this type of mount conforms to the standard for studio-
use cameras.

Line lock
This is a function that synchronizes the camera's vertical synchronizing signal with the
frequency of the commercial power supply. The function can be used to reduce hum noise
induction to the video signal and illumination flicker. If the image output of several cameras is
switched, vertical synchronization disturbance, which occurs on the screen, can be
prevented.

Minimum illumination
The minimum level of object illumination required for security cameras is referred to as
"minimum illumination". The lower this value is, the higher the sensitivity of the camera. This
value also serves as an indication of how dark of a place shooting can be carried out in. It
should be duly noted that minimum illumination changes depending on both the F number of
the lens being used and the reflectance of the object. If a security camera is used at a level
close to the minimum illumination, the image may become blurred. Since this is undesirable,
we recommend that sufficient illumination be used.
Resolution
Resolution is the scale used to express the degree to which a screen is clear or blurred. Both
horizontal resolution and vertical resolution are indicated using actual numbers and are also
employed as scales for representing camera performance. In fact, horizontal resolution is
generally utilized to compare performance. It can be said that the higher number, the better
performance of camera. Ordinarily, a televised TV broadcast with fairly good horizontal
resolution has a resolution of around 330 TV lines.

Smear
This is a phenomenon in which vertical streaks appear above and below brightly lit spot lights
or objects in images with especially high luminance. When an excessive amount of light
enters a solid-state image device, an unnecessary electric charge occurs in the vertical
transfer section, thereby causing this phenomenon.
